Sheet feeder wheel marks on both sides of A4 photo prints

Just bought a Kodak ESP 5 today. When I printed a full A4 photo print, the image is printed with an indentation line down the left and right hand side of the page. These lines are approx 1 inch in from either side. The paper used was Kodak A4 180gm photo. Now if the weight of the paper is increased, then this indentation will be more visible to the naked eye.

Black ink is not dispensing right

Clean the print head then print a demo sheet.

  1. Verify that inkjet paper is loaded in the paper trays.
  2. On your desktop, start the KODAK All-in-One Home Center, then select the Help [?] icon.
  3. From the Help menu, select Maintenance, then select Print head Cleaning. The On/Off light flashes green during the cleaning procedure.
  4. When the On/Off light glows a steady green, press Photo and Copy simultaneously to print a demo sheet.

If the Demo print is bad- IE: no black, blurry print etc., then you may need to replace the print head:

Can my esp5 all in one printer ,print both sides of a4 paper. if so how do you do it, ? Mak

Mak,the printer does not have the duplexer to print on two sides of paper,you need to manually flip the paper in order to get it to print on both sides.First of all give command and get the print out on a sheet.Place that sheet again the other side facing down on the bottom tray and give print command.You will get two-sided prints.
